Output 12965f04b18cc73109390f8ba639dff0dd0b2361b3bc4ab066c296327f1b0678:0

value
32250346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f38ef40fa955da7471c9db00aebe2e8a5cd618 OP_EQUAL
address
3HNDF5hez9Tf2w22wikhCBmUU489yjZpWz
transaction
12965f04b18cc73109390f8ba639dff0dd0b2361b3bc4ab066c296327f1b0678
confirmations
353240
spent
true